生成本地打包app
在移动互联网时代,APP已经成为人们日常生活中不可或缺的一部分。对于开发者来说,生成本地打包APP是一项非常重要的技能。本文将介绍生成本地打包APP的原理和详细步骤。1. 原理生成本地打包APP的原理其实很简单。在开发APP过程中,开发者会使用一种叫做“集成开发环境”的工具来编写和调试代码。这个工具...
2023-10-13 围观 : 4次
iOS签名是指将一个iOS应用打包成IPA文件并签名,以便在设备上安装和运行。iOS签名有两个主要的目的:一是确保应用的完整性和安全性,二是确保应用的来源可信。
iOS签名的原理是使用苹果公司提供的数字证书来对应用进行签名。数字证书是一种由认证机构颁发的证书,用于证明应用的开发者身份和应用的完整性。开发者需要先在苹果开发者中心申请数字证书,并将其与开发者的私钥进行配对,然后使用这个证书对应用进行签名。
iOS签名时,开发者需要将应用打包成IPA文件,并使用Xcode或其他工具将应用签名。在签名过程中,开发者需要选择用于签名的证书,并输入证书密码。签名完成后,应用就可以在设备上安装和运行。
iOS签名的另一个重要概念是设备UDID。UDID是设备的唯一标识符,开发者需要将设备的UDID添加到开发者中心,并将其添加到应用的测试设备列表中,以便在设备上安装和测试应用。如果设备的UDID没有添加到测试设备列表中,应用将无法在设备上安装和运行。
iOS签名的另一个重要概念是应用分发。应用分发是指将应用分发给最终用户的过程。在iOS中,应用分发有多种方式,包括通过App Store、企业分发、Ad Hoc分发和开发者分发。每种分发方式都有不同的限制和要求,开发者需要根据实际情况选择最适合自己的分发方式。
总之,iOS签名是确保应用完整性和安全性的重要手段,也是确保应用来源可信的重要方式。开发者需要了解iOS签名的原理和相关概念,并根据实际情况选择最适合自己的签名和分发方式。
在移动互联网时代,APP已经成为人们日常生活中不可或缺的一部分。对于开发者来说,生成本地打包APP是一项非常重要的技能。本文将介绍生成本地打包APP的原理和详细步骤。1. 原理生成本地打包APP的原理其实很简单。在开发APP过程中,开发者会使用一种叫做“集成开发环境”的工具来编写和调试代码。这个工具...
iOS开发工具是指开发者在开发iOS应用时所使用的软件工具,主要包括Xcode、Swift Playgrounds、Instruments等。这些工具为开发者提供了丰富的功能和工具,以便于开发者更加高效地开发iOS应用。1. XcodeXcode是苹果公司官方提供的一款集成开发环境(IDE),它可以...
移动应用开发(app开发)是指开发运行在移动设备(如智能手机、平板电脑等)上的应用程序。随着移动互联网的兴起,移动应用开发开始迅速发展。本文将介绍app的创建开发原理以及详细步骤。一、app创建开发原理:app的开发需要涉及到以下几个方面的知识:1. 编程语言:主流的移动应用开发语言有Java、Ob...
对于Apple个人开发者账号,接入内购是非常重要的一个功能。内购可以为应用程序提供收益来源,也可以带来更好的用户体验。以下是有关苹果个人开发者账号接入内购的介绍。1. 内购的概念内购(In-App Purchase)是指在应用程序中提供的虚拟商品或服务,这些商品或服务需要用户使用应用程序才可购买。这...
APP网站是一种基于移动设备的应用程序,通常以图标的形式出现在手机或平板电脑的主屏幕上。APP网站可以是游戏、社交媒体、新闻、购物等各种类型的应用程序。在移动设备的普及和人们对移动互联网的需求不断增加的情况下,APP网站已经成为了人们生活中不可或缺的一部分。APP网站的原理是基于移动设备的操作系统,...